James McAvoy Describes A Ridiculous-Sounding Deleted Scene From X-MEN: FIRST CLASS
While promoting Victor Frankenstein along with Daniel Radcliffe, James McAvoy gets on to a story about a scene from Matthew Vaughn's X-Men: First Class that never made the final cut involving Xavier, Michael Fassbender's Magneto, and a very large, very dumb opponent...
X-Men: First Class didn't really take itself too seriously on the whole, and contained a few intentionally silly moments anyway - but the scene described by James McAvoy in the following video interview might have taken things to a new level of corniness altogether!
It saw McAvoy's Charles Xavier and Michael Fassbender's Erik Lehnsherr take on an unnamed brute that was apparently too stupid for the Professor's mind-control powers to work on. So, with Magneto also at a disadvantage with no metal in the room, the duo decide to take him on hand-to-hand. Have a watch for yourselves to find out what happens next.
